  1. Western Carolina Photo Exhibit

    August 1, 2022, 9:00 AM - September 30, 2022, 5:00 PM

    You’re invited to view a photo exhibit of historic Haywood County photographs at the Waynesville Library during the months of August and September. The community’s assistance is needed to identify the people and places pictured. Images are from the Sherrill Studio Photograph collection at WCU’s Hunter Library and depict the region during the first half of the 20th century. Exhibit is in the North Carolina Room.
